THE second of Stieg Larsson’s enormously popular trilogy, The Girl Who Played With Fire follows the brilliant Girl with the Dragon Tattoo, and features the same actors.
The film involves the double homicide of Millennium Magazine writers who are working on a story about a sex-trafficking ring.
Forensic evidence places the blame for both these murders, as well as the killing of a parole officer, on Lisbeth Salander and the police begin hunting her.
She in turn is tracking down the man she believes to be the real killer, a mysterious underworld crime lord known only as “Zala”.
This is a sharply-written, superbly acted and fast-paced film with enough twists and turns in the story to keep you glued throughout.
